<TABLE>
                                                                  FORM 13F INFORMATION TABLE
                                                           VALUE   SHARES/  SH/ PUT/ INVSTMT    OTHER          VOTING AUTHORITY
        NAME OF ISSUER          TITLE OF CLASS    CUSIP   (x$1000) PRN AMT  PRN CALL DSCRETN   MANAGERS     SOLE    SHARED    NONE
------------------------------ ---------------- --------- -------- -------- --- ---- ------- ------------ -------- -------- --------
<S>                            <C>              <C>       <C>      <C>      <C> <C>  <C>     <C>          <C>      <C>      <C>
ABBOTT LABORATORIES            COM              002824100     1469    28124 SH       SOLE                    28124
ACTIVISION BLIZZARD INC        COM              00507v109     1349   124635 SH       SOLE                   124635
AMERICAN EXPRESS COMPANY       COM              025816109      597    14200 SH       SOLE                    14200
AMGEN INC                      COM              031162100     1151    20890 SH       SOLE                    20890
ANNTAYLOR STORES CORP          COM              036115103      983    48550 SH       SOLE                    48550
AT&T INC                       COM              00206r102     1565    54731 SH       SOLE                    54731
ATLAS SPINE INC.               COM              011111111       50    25000 SH       SOLE                    25000
ATMI INC                       COM              00207R101      599    40300 SH       SOLE                    40300
AUTOMATIC DATA PROCESSING INC  COM              053015103      776    18470 SH       SOLE                    18470
AUXILIUM PHARMACEUTICALS INC   COM              05334d107      240     9675 SH       SOLE                     9675
AXT INC                        COM              00246w103     2085   315000 SH       SOLE                   315000
BANK OF AMERICA CORP           COM              060505104     1162    88663 SH       SOLE                    88663
BENCHMARK ELECTRONICS          COM              08160h101      366    22316 SH       SOLE                    22316
BIOSCRIP INC                   COM              09069n108     1137   220340 SH       SOLE                   220340
BJS RESTAURANTS INC            COM              09180c106     1623    57650 SH       SOLE                    57650
BOEING CO                      COM              097023105     2162    32493 SH       SOLE                    32493
BOTTOMLINE TECHNOLOGIES INC    COM              101388106     1442    93900 SH       SOLE                    93900
BROWN & BROWN INC COM          COM              115236101      787    39000 SH       SOLE                    39000
CANADIAN NATURAL RESOURCES LTD COM              136385101      291     8400 SH       SOLE                     8400
CATALYST HEALTH SOLUTIONS INC  COM              14888b103     1852    52614 SH       SOLE                    52614
CATERPILLAR INC                COM              149123101     1116    14180 SH       SOLE                    14180
CHEVRON CORPORATION            COM              166764100      413     5096 SH       SOLE                     5096
CHYRON CORPORATION             COM              171605306      232   134750 SH       SOLE                   134750
CISCO SYSTEMS INC    COM       COM              17275r102     1879    85817 SH       SOLE                    85817
CITIGROUP INC                  COM              172967101      938   239779 SH       SOLE                   239779
COCA COLA CO                   COM              191216100      693    11840 SH       SOLE                    11840
COMVERSE TECHNOLOGY INC        COM              205862402     1395   207225 SH       SOLE                   207225
CONSTANT CONTACT INC           COM              210313102     1201    56050 SH       SOLE                    56050
CORNING INC                    COM              219350105     1307    71492 SH       SOLE                    71492
CVS CAREMARK CORPORATION       COM              126650100     1253    39813 SH       SOLE                    39813
DANAHER CORP                   COM              235851102     2185    53812 SH       SOLE                    53812
DATA I/O CORP                  COM              237690102      459    90000 SH       SOLE                    90000
DERMA SCIENCES INC NEW         COM              249827502       87    18186 SH       SOLE                    18186
DEVON ENERGY CORP NEW          COM              25179m103      946    14614 SH       SOLE                    14614
E I DU PONT DE NEMOURS & CO    COM              263534109      661    14825 SH       SOLE                    14825
E M C CORPORATION MASS         COM              268648102     2270   111785 SH       SOLE                   111785
EMERSON ELECTRIC CO            COM              291011104      937    17790 SH       SOLE                    17790
ENTERPRISE PRODUCTS PARTNERS   COM              293792107      615    15500 SH       SOLE                    15500
ENTROPIC COMMUNICATIONS        COM              29384r105      518    54000 SH       SOLE                    54000
EXXON MOBIL CORP               COM              30231g102     1191    19280 SH       SOLE                    19280
FOSSIL INC COM                 COM              349882100      407     7562 SH       SOLE                     7562
GELTECH SOLUTIONS INC          COM              368537106       21    15000 SH       SOLE                    15000
GEN PROBE INC                  COM              36866t103      886    18280 SH       SOLE                    18280
GENERAL ELECTRIC CO            COM              369604103      193    11885 SH       SOLE                    11885
GENZYME CORPORATION            COM              372917104     1916    27065 SH       SOLE                    27065
GEO GROUP INC                  COM              36159r103     3025   129535 SH       SOLE                   129535
GILEAD SCIENCES INC            COM              375558103     1272    35730 SH       SOLE                    35730
GLOBECOMM SYSTEMS INC          COM              37956x103      679    81100 SH       SOLE                    81100
HARMONIC INC                   COM              413160102      524    76100 SH       SOLE                    76100
HEALTHWAYS INC                 COM              422245100      473    40655 SH       SOLE                    40655
HEXCEL CORP NEW                COM              428291108     2926   164477 SH       SOLE                   164477
HOME DEPOT INC                 COM              437076102     1569    49530 SH       SOLE                    49530
INTEL CORP                     COM              458140100     1663    86634 SH       SOLE                    86634
INTERACTIVE INTELLIGENCE       COM              45839M103      283    16100 SH       SOLE                    16100
INTERNATIONAL BUSINESS MACHINE COM              459200101     1491    11117 SH       SOLE                    11117
IVERNIA INC COM                COM              46582W108       87   300000 SH       SOLE                   300000
JPMORGAN CHASE & CO            COM              46625h100      784    20608 SH       SOLE                    20608
KOHLS CORP                     COM              500255104     1519    28840 SH       SOLE                    28840
LANTRONIX INC                  COM              516548203      165    50000 SH       SOLE                    50000
LIVEPERSON INC                 COM              538146101      944   112400 SH       SOLE                   112400
LTX-CREDENCE CORP              COM              502403108      482   230600 SH       SOLE                   230600
MARTEK BIOSCIENCES CORP        COM              572901106      312    13775 SH       SOLE                    13775
MASTERCARD INC                 COM              57636q104     4157    18560 SH       SOLE                    18560
MEDCO HEALTH SOLUTIONS INC     COM              58405u102     1087    20885 SH       SOLE                    20885
MEDIDATA SOLUTIONS             COM              58471A105     1084    56450 SH       SOLE                    56450
MICROSOFT CORP                 COM              594918104     1600    65335 SH       SOLE                    65335
NEWFIELD EXPLORATION CO        COM              651290108      986    17160 SH       SOLE                    17160
NEXTERA ENERGY INC             COM              65339f101      442     8129 SH       SOLE                     8129
NUANCE COMMUNICATIONS INC      COM              67020y100      555    35500 SH       SOLE                    35500
NUVASIVE INC                   COM              670704105      811    23085 SH       SOLE                    23085
ORBOTECH LYD - ORD             COM              M75253100      637    63900 SH       SOLE                    63900
ORTHOFIX INTERNATIONAL NV      COM              n6748l102      859    27355 SH       SOLE                    27355
PAREXEL INTERNATIONAL CORP     COM              699462107      981    42400 SH       SOLE                    42400
PIER 1 IMPORTS INC-DEL         COM              720279108      664    81100 SH       SOLE                    81100
PRESSTEK INC                   COM              741113104      118    54000 SH       SOLE                    54000
PSS WORLD MED INC COM          COM              69366A100      708    33110 SH       SOLE                    33110
QUALCOMM INC                   COM              747525103     2390    52950 SH       SOLE                    52950
RAINMAKER SYSTEMS COM NEW      COM              750875304      105    81100 SH       SOLE                    81100
RF MICRO DEVICES INC           COM              749941100      805   131100 SH       SOLE                   131100
SKYWORKS SOLUTIONS INC         COM              83088m102      890    43050 SH       SOLE                    43050
SPDR GOLD TR GOLD SHS          COM              78463v107      205     1600 SH       SOLE                     1600
STAPLES INC                    COM              855030102     1201    57393 SH       SOLE                    57393
TESCO CORP                     COM              88157k101      765    63620 SH       SOLE                    63620
TEXAS INSTRUMENTS INC          COM              882508104     1675    61705 SH       SOLE                    61705
TIFFANY & CO NEW               COM              886547108      745    15850 SH       SOLE                    15850
TRANSWITCH CORP COM            COM              894065309       33    12461 SH       SOLE                    12461
URBAN OUTFITTERS INC           COM              917047102      861    27400 SH       SOLE                    27400
VERINT SYSTEMS INC             COM              92343x100     2213    74875 SH       SOLE                    74875
VERIZON COMMUNICATIONS         COM              92343v104      549    16850 SH       SOLE                    16850
VISHAY INTERTECHNOLOGY         COM              928298108      562    58048 SH       SOLE                    58048
VOLTERRA SEMICONDUVTOR CORPORA COM              928708106      407    18900 SH       SOLE                    18900
WALT DISNEY CO                 COM              254687106     1434    43322 SH       SOLE                    43322
WARNACO GROUP INC              COM              934390402     1387    27125 SH       SOLE                    27125
WEATHERFORD INTERNATIONAL LTD  COM              h27013103     1257    73524 SH       SOLE                    73524
WELLS FARGO & CO               COM              949746101      868    34580 SH       SOLE                    34580
WILLIAMS COMPANIES INC         COM              969457100      658    34422 SH       SOLE                    34422
WILLIAMS SONOMA INC            COM              969904101      818    25800 SH       SOLE                    25800
XILINX INC                     COM              983919101     2541    95381 SH       SOLE                    95381
YUM BRANDS INC                 COM              988498101      902    19586 SH       SOLE                    19586
ING GROUP NV 6.375 PERPETUAL   PFD              456837608      307    13700 SH       SOLE                    13700
JP MORGAN CHASE CAP XXVIII 7.2 PFD              48124y204      335    12500 SH       SOLE                    12500
JPMORGAN & CHASE & CO DEP 1/40 PFD              46625H621      494    17500 SH       SOLE                    17500
MERRILL LYNCH PFD CAP TR 7% CA PFD              59021F206      404    16500 SH       SOLE                    16500
MERRILL LYNCH PREFERRED 7.28%  PFD              59021K205      223     9000 SH       SOLE                     9000
SANTANDER HLDGS USA INC DEP SH PFD              80282k205      232     9000 SH       SOLE                     9000
WACHOVIA CAP TR IX GTD TR PFD  PFD              92978X201      426    17000 SH       SOLE                    17000
ARTIO GLOBAL INVT FDS INTL EQT MUT              04315J845      191 16080.605SH       SOLE                16080.605
CRAWFORD DIVID GROWTH FD CL I  MUT              90470k826      244 24987.351SH       SOLE                24987.351
DODGE & COX STOCK FUND         MUT              256219106      325 3342.130 SH       SOLE                 3342.130
FEDERATED EQUITY FDS PRDBR FD  MUT              314172354       62 12115.491SH       SOLE                12115.491
MATTHEWS PACIFIC TIGER         MUT              577130107      226 9784.322 SH       SOLE                 9784.322
NEWBERGER BERMAN SHORT DURATIO MUT              64128k819       81 10066.147SH       SOLE                10066.147
T. ROWE PRICE EQ INCOME FUND   MUT              779547108      208 9684.202 SH       SOLE                 9684.202
</TABLE>